Assessment Of Two Pedagogical Tools For Cybersecurity Education
Cybersecurity is an important strategic areas of computer science, and a difficult discipline to teach effectively. To enhance and provide effective teaching and meaningful learning, we develop and assess two pedagogical tools: Peer instruction, and Concept Maps. Peer instruction teaching methodology has shown promising results in core computer science courses by reducing failure rates and improving student retention in computer science major. Concept maps are well-known technique for improving student-learning experience in class. This thesis document presents the results of implementing and evaluating the peer instruction in a semester-long cybersecurity course, i.e., introduction to computer security. Development and evaluation of concept maps for two cybersecurity courses: SCADA security systems, and digital forensics. We assess the quality of the concept maps using two well-defined techniques: Waterloo rubric, and topological scoring. Results clearly shows that overall concept maps are of high-quality and there is significant improvement in student learning gain during group-discussion
Educational Crisis in the Modern Information and Digital Society Against the Backdrop of Russian Armed Aggression
The educational space is being integrated into the information
and digital format of social activity. Sociocultural processes and
events determine the intensity of the involvement of scientific
and technological progress in the educational environment. The
last three years have been a real crisis for Ukrainian education.
COVID-19 pandemic and Russian armed aggression actually
transferred organizational and training elements of the
educational system into online mode. This caused the
actualization of all manifestations of digitalization in Ukrainian
education. Therefore, the purpose of scientific intelligence is to
analyze the information and technological factors that respond to
the crisis phenomena in modern education. The article aims to
highlight the practical digital resources that have become in
demand in the preservation of the functioning of the education
system in the conditions of the Russian-Ukrainian war. The most
appropriate methodology capable of analyzing the problems and
risks in the digital cluster of education associated with military
actions is a systemic, structural-functional, and comparative
analysis. Thus, the educational crisis in Ukraine was an obvious
consequence of Russian armed aggression. The information and
digital educational environment play an important stabilizing role,
allowing to maintain the functioning of this sphere of public
activity. Digitalization has introduced innovative manifestations
in the administrative and organizational, educational and
methodological, and information and communication clusters of
education. At the same time, the processes of digitalization have
also come under attack by the aggressor and faced the risks
caused by gross violations of rights in educational cyberspace
